
Logging into *Spore*, the popular life simulation game developed by Maxis, is a straightforward process that allows players to access their accounts and continue their evolutionary journey. Whether you’re returning to an existing save or starting fresh, the login procedure typically involves launching the game, selecting the Log In option, and entering your EA (Electronic Arts) account credentials. If you’ve linked your account to platforms like Steam or Origin, you may need to authenticate through those services first. Ensuring your account details are up-to-date and your internet connection is stable will help streamline the process, enabling you to dive back into the game’s creative and immersive world seamlessly.

Two-Factor Authentication: How to enable and use 2FA for enhanced account security
Logging into your Spore account securely is more critical than ever, given the rise in cyber threats. One of the most effective ways to bolster your account’s security is by enabling Two-Factor Authentication (2FA). This additional layer requires not only your password but also a second form of verification, typically a code sent to your phone or generated by an app. Here’s how to set it up and use it effectively.
Step-by-Step Guide to Enabling 2FA on Spore
First, log into your Spore account and navigate to the security settings. Look for the "Two-Factor Authentication" option, often found under "Account Settings" or "Privacy." Select your preferred method: SMS-based codes, authenticator apps like Google Authenticator or Authy, or physical security keys. For SMS, enter your phone number and confirm it by entering the code sent to your device. For authenticator apps, scan the QR code provided with your app to link it to your account. Follow the on-screen instructions to complete the setup. Always ensure you have backup codes stored in a secure location, as these can help you regain access if you lose your primary 2FA method.
Why 2FA is a Game-Changer for Account Security
Analyzing the benefits, 2FA significantly reduces the risk of unauthorized access. Even if a hacker obtains your password, they still need the second factor to log in. This is particularly crucial for accounts linked to financial transactions or personal data. For instance, a study by Google found that 2FA blocks 100% of automated bots, 99% of bulk phishing attacks, and 66% of targeted attacks. By enabling 2FA, you’re not just protecting your Spore account—you’re safeguarding your digital identity.
Practical Tips for Using 2FA Seamlessly
While 2FA enhances security, it can sometimes feel cumbersome. To streamline the process, use authenticator apps instead of SMS, as they provide codes instantly without relying on cellular networks. Keep your device’s time synchronized to avoid code mismatches. If you frequently switch devices, consider using a security key for faster and more secure logins. Lastly, regularly update your recovery information and test your backup codes to ensure they work when needed.
Cautions and Common Pitfalls to Avoid
Despite its benefits, 2FA isn’t foolproof. Avoid using SMS-based 2FA if possible, as SIM swapping attacks can bypass this method. Never share your backup codes or authenticator app access with anyone. Be wary of phishing attempts that trick you into revealing your 2FA codes. If you lose access to your primary 2FA method, contact Spore support immediately to regain access, but be prepared to verify your identity thoroughly.

PC Users: A Step-by-Step Guide
For PC players, the login process begins with launching the game through the platform where it was purchased, such as Origin or Steam. After opening the client, locate *Spore* in your library and click "Play." If prompted, enter your platform credentials (e.g., EA or Steam account details). For offline play, ensure the game is set to the correct mode in the client settings. Pro tip: If you encounter login errors, verify the game files through the client’s integrity check feature to resolve potential corruption issues.
